README -- EDGAR v4.3 for GEOS-Chem (located in HEMCO/EDGARv43/v2016-11/) 18 Apr 2018 GEOS-Chem Support Team geos-chem-support@g.harvard.edu Original files =============================================================================== EDGAR v4.3.1 emissions of NOx, CO, SO2, NH3, OC, BC, PM2.5, PM10 and VOC from 1970-2010 were available on the EDGAR website: EDGAR v4.3 data (http://edgar.jrc.ec.europa.eu/overview.php?v=431) Generally, 3 types of files were available: 1. Annual total gridded emissions for each species (0.1x0.1), 1970-2010 2. 2010 gridded emissions for more specific sectors and each species (0.1x0.1). 3. Time series data of total emissions for each sector, each species and each country. Data processing =============================================================================== We generate gridded annual emissions for each species and each sector using the available information above. Country totals in the time series data were spatially distributed based on the 2010 gridded data for the corresponding species and sector. Comparison with the original annual total gridded data shows consistent global totals and high correlations (r > 0.6 before 1980, r > 0.8 before 1990, and r > 0.9 after 1990). We also calculate seasonal scale factors for each sector based on the 2010 data. An observation of the results indicates that ifferent species in the same sector show nearly identical seasonal variations over all grids, possibly due to consistent activity data used. Therefore we use the seasonal scale factors of CO in 2010 for most sectors, except for AGR, and SOL (see below on sector meanings), for which we use NH3 and NOx, respectively. Aviation and shipping emissions are not included, since it is hard to spatially assgin the total emissions of international aviation and shipping in the time series data. 12 sectors are finally available: POW: Power generation ENG: Energy industry, including Oil refineries, fuel exploitation (production/transmission), transformation industry, etc. IND: Manufacturing industry TRO: Road transport TNG: Railways, pipelines, off-road transport RCO: Energy for buidings (residential combustion) PPA: Process emissions during production and application AGR: Agriculture (excluding soil and agricultural burning) AWB: Agricultural waste burning SOL: Soil emissions SWD: Waste solid and wastewater FFF: Fossil Fuel Fires Note: 1. In HEMCO, the current "emission catogory" for all the sectors are 1/2 (fossil/biofuel). 2. the SOL sector for NOx and AWB sector for every species should be excluded from simulation. 3. The FFF sector corresponds to the IPCC sector 7A, including "underground coal fires and Kuwait oil fires". An observation of the emission map shows there are emissions for this sector only over the arid Northern China (Taklamakan and Gobi Desert) and several small grids over Middle East. We are not sure whether this sector should be excluded. Currently it is included in HEMCO, consistent with EDGAR v4.2. File names =============================================================================== 1. Annual emission files: EDGAR_v43.$SPECIES.$SECTOR.0.1x0.1.nc Resolution : 0.1 x 0.1 grid (3600 x 1800 boxes) Units : kg substance m-2 s-1 Timestamps : Yearly, 1970 thru 2010 Compression : Level 5 (nccopy -d5) Chunking : nccopy -c lon/3600,lat/1800,time/1 Note: The NOx emissions are expressed as equivalent NO2 so needs to use scale factor (ID 115) to convert to NO in HEMCO 2. Seasonal scale factors: EDGAR_v43.Seasonal.1x1.nc Resolution : 1 x 1 grid (360 x 180 boxes) Units : unitless Timestamps : 2010, January-December Compression : Level 5 (nccopy -d5) Chunking : nccopy -c lon/3600,lat/1800,time/1 Note: Although the 2010 gridded data are in 0.1x0.1 resolution, we prepare this scale factor in coarser resolution. Since GEOS-Chem always regrids scale factors before applying them to emission data, using fine resolution scale factors in coarse resolution simulations could introduce large errors.
